Install the lint filter 1.Press downward to assmble. 2.Pull upward to detach. Adjust the installation position The washing machine shall be more than 20mm away from the wall.The largest allowed slope of the shank base of the machine is 2 .

    Install the water inlet hose Confirm the water tap Water tap,suitable Outlet end surface It is required that the front end shall be longer than 10mm. The outlet end surface of the tap shall be flat and smooth. If not please file it to avoid leakage.

    2 Put in the laundries Reference weight of the laundries: working suit up,down cotton,about 1120g blanket cotton,about 900g pajamas shirt cotton,about 300g undershirt cotton,about 180g The capacity of washing and spinning of the machine refer to the largest weight of the standard laundries under dry condition that can be washed or spinned in one time.

    3 Put in the detergent How to use the whitener Fill water to decided level. Dilute the whitener with container. Pour it slowly into the washing tub. Avoid using whitener on laundries with color or pattern as they are prone to lose color. The whitener shall not touch the laundries directly.

  • Page 15 Attention Even there's no water in the tub, the spinning will start after a certain period. Do not use the "Twice wash" program for the woolen laundries. Wash the laundries that are prone to lose colors separately from other laundries. The pulsator will not rotate unless the water is filled to selected water level.
